I am guessing it doesn't say  21C-s but something like 23-9' or X23 , where X is a 1,2 or 3.
The Price book:
Antique %26 Collectable Fishing Rods: Identification %26  Value Guide Homel, Dan. 1997 #2nd edition 2000# add about 30% for age of book.

Homel gives the 8.5  South Bend model #23 with an extra tip, 3 sections a value of  $35, 80 and $150 for poor, good, excellent condition respectively. So you can see condition affects value .

An 9 foot rod is less collectible and valuable. As well the 59 model series were  not the top of a medium price line.
